SharePoint as a library

Imagine a library where all your important documents and files are securely stored, but are simultaneously easily accessible. This centralised repository of information makes it easy to collaborate and access information, saving time and reducing the chaos associated with searching for documents. After all, we've all experienced the embarrassment of saying, "Send me the latest version." You can co-create documents in a collaborative way, allowing you to securely connect from anywhere, anytime, without losing the most up-to-date information. At the same time, SharePoint allows for superior document management such as document lifecycle automation, various templates, full text search, versioning, e-signature integration, and revision history record.

SharePoint as a building block

SharePoint's customisability and scalability are key features that make it particularly attractive to midsize businesses. They allow companies to extend this environment according to their specific needs and growing requirements. SharePoint is like Lego. It is designed to work hand-in-hand with other Office 365 applications such as Outlook, Teams and Excel. This means you can use all of these tools together, increasing efficiency and productivity. You can create workflows, forms, and even integrate it with other external apps. And as your business grows, SharePoint can grow with it.


SharePoint as a vault

Imagine SharePoint as a vault, where all your data is safely stored, and also protected by advanced security measures. And there’s no need for special software or additional security. With medium-sized companies, hackers often perceive a lower level of security, and therefore these companies tend to be frequent targets of cyber attacks. For them, SharePoint is an attractive solution in this regard. The tool offers advanced access management, data encryption, multi-level security, auditing, data loss prevention, and regular updates. All with a very friendly and intuitive interface.

As part of the benefits package, it is not only sophisticated, but also a cost-effective solution. Since SharePoint is part of the Office 365 cloud solution, you don't have to invest in expensive hardware or software. This can significantly reduce your capital expenditure and simplify IT management. Another benefit is that regular updates and security issues are handled directly by Microsoft.
